How Much Do Geography & Cartography Graduates from University of Wisconsin-La Crosse Make?

$45,633 Bachelor's Median Salary

Salary of Geography & Cartography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

Geography & Cartography maj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from University of Wisconsin-La Crosse go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$45,633 a year. This is below $61,833, the median for all majors at University of Wisconsin-La Crosse.

How Much Student Debt Do Geography & Cartography Graduates from University of Wisconsin-La Crosse Have?

$23,850 Bachelor's Median Debt

Student Debt of Geography & Cartography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

To complete a bachelor’s at University of Wisconsin-La Crosse, geography & cartography students borrow a median amount of $23,850 in student loans. This is higher than $23,546, the typical median for all majors at University of Wisconsin-La Crosse.

University of Wisconsin-La Crosse Geography & Cartography Bachelor’s Program Diversity

Among recent graduates, 40% of geography & cartography bachelor’s degrees went to men and 60% went to women.

University of Wisconsin-La Crosse gender breakdown of Geography & Cartography Bachelor's degree grads

The largest share of geography & cartography bachelor’s degree graduates at University of Wisconsin-La Crosse are White. Roughly 100% of graduates fell into this category.
